Output ef0234aa2358b68ab0034d7a92d9298f9b057f3028223f70fa8f88ca68c245fb:3

value
181903946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46be66afa76362e2d56f6a90feaadc758f3e193d OP_EQUAL
address
3895KGpD5hYsS9Z4pt9zSTsP2oUCVVVcAh
transaction
ef0234aa2358b68ab0034d7a92d9298f9b057f3028223f70fa8f88ca68c245fb
spent
true